This guide provides practical transport intelligence for travelers moving from Victoria Island (VI) to Bonny Camp, Lagos. It covers various public transport options, estimated costs, travel times, and crucial safety advice to ensure a smooth journey within Lagos.

Showing the primary/fastest route plan
From your location in Victoria Island, walk to a major bus stop or junction (e.g., Eko Hotel Roundabout, Ajose Adeogun/Adetokunbo Ademola junction, or near Law School). Board a Danfo (yellow bus) heading towards CMS or Obalende.
Alight at CMS Bus Stop or Tafawa Balewa Square (TBS). These are central points on Lagos Island.
From CMS/TBS, Bonny Camp is a short walk (about 10-15 minutes) or you can take another short Danfo ride or a Keke Napep (tricycle) directly to Bonny Camp Gate.

Best Time to Travel
To avoid heavy traffic, plan your journey between 10 AM and 2 PM on weekdays. Early mornings (before 6 AM) and late evenings (after 8 PM) are also less congested but come with other safety considerations.
Safety Rating
Medium. This route is generally busy and well-trafficked during the day, reducing major security risks. However, pickpocketing can occur in crowded buses and bus stops. 'One-chance' incidents are less common on such short, busy routes but always exercise caution, especially when traveling late at night.
BRT / Rail / Water
BRT (Bus Rapid Transit) is available for a significant portion of this route, offering a more structured and often faster option. There are no rail options for this intra-city journey.
